What Happens in Preschool?
~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~
ARK Logo A recent article in the Wall Street Journal, February, 2009, by Sue Shellenberger revealed some interesting research on the benefits of Preschool.

The good news documented by Ms. Shellenbarger is that all kinds of kids reap some academic benefit from attending preschool. Among 22 scholarly studies reviewed by Ms. Shellenbarger, the five that encompass children from middle and high-income families, show preschool grads enter kindergarten with better pre- reading and math skills than those in other kinds of care or who only experience care at home with their parents. The benefits for mainstream kids are smaller than for children from poor and disadvantaged homes, but the results of the studies are nontheless significant.

A study of 14,162 kindergarten children links attending preschool or child-care centers (which usually included academic curriculum) with higher pre- reading and math scores, says researchers Susan Loeb, an associate professor of education at Stanford University; Bruce Fuller, a professor of education and public policy at the University of California, Berkeley, and others. Additionally, a federally Funded study of 1,364 children shows preschool time improves language and memory.

What happens in Preschool? Beyond their letters and numbers, preschoolers learn to:

  • Engage in classroom activities.
  • Follow and give directions.
  • Play and work in groups.
  • Relate to nonfamily adults.
  • Organize toys and materials.

High quality preschool programs provide some compelling reasons to take advantage of preschool programs for your children. What you should look for to obtain a higher quality preschool experience includes:

  • Low child to adult ratios.
  • Small classes.
  • Trained teachers who interact often in a positive, sensitive and stimulating way with children.

The academic edge delivered by preschool programs with these characteristics is being shown to have significant impact through the fifth grade. For disadvantaged children in particular, several studies have shown high-quality preschools confer profound benefits into adulthood, including higher college attendance and income.
Increasingly, parents are opting for preschool programs as a means of helping them to become better parents. Two-thirds of U.S. four- year- olds are attending preschools.

Thirteen Million Families with Children in America
~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~
Adult Group My Thanks to the Millard Group and to others who write in each month for some of the following thoughts.

In a survey of households:

  • 13,818,517 children were identified as living at home
  • 4,199,796 households had multiple children
  • 5,603,915 had children under 5 years of age
  • 5,064,182 had children ages 6-11
  • 4,779,821 had children ages 12-17
  • 1,772,206 had households with a grandparent
  • 20,037,976 households had a dog or a cat
  • The cost of raising a medium-size dog to the age of eleven -$16,400.

An Introduction the American Age - The GoodNews of our Inability to Predict What Lies Ahead
~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~
Pre School My thanks to the "Think Tank" organization of Stratfor for the following insights. These thoughts reflect on the history of the western world from 1900 as seen in periods of 20 years, noting that the events that predicted the paradigm shifts of the world events were not dreamed of, or even thought about, at the beginning of the respective 20-year periods.

A few Examples of the shifts:

  • Summer 1900, London reigned as the capital of the free world. Peaceful, prosperous England ruled.
  • Summer 1920, Europe was torn by WWI, Austro-Hungarian, German and Ottoman Empires were gone, and millions had died.
  • Summer 1940, Germany reemerges as world power and has conquered France and dominates Europe.
  • Summer 1960, Germany defeated with Japan in WW2, USA and USSR competing for world positions.
  • Summer 1980, USA defeated in Vietnam, and meeting in Beijing to form alliance with China to confront USSR.
  • Summer 2000, USSR collapsed and China has become a capitalistic industrial power.

At certain levels, when it comes to the future, the only thing one can be sure of is that common sense will be wrong. What will be the pivotal shift for the 21st century? What will be the future?
